Dr. Herbert R. "Doc" Schmidt served the Threshers as a team physician for nearly 40 years beginning in the 1930s and continuing until 1975 when he lived in Paraguay for 10 years.   Doc was a founding member of the Bethel Clinic.  During his time at Bethel, he worked with injured athletes and attended every Bethel College football game both home and on the road.  In October of 1990, he and his wife, Mariam, became the first living contributors to donate one million dollars to Bethel College.   The College's track/football complex bears his name.  Doc Schmidt graduated from Bethel College in 1927 with a degree in Mathematics with a Chemistry minor.

Doc Schmidt died in 1999.
